Administração
Gerenciar processos de forma eficiente é vital para manter o desempenho ideal em um servidor virtual, como os oferecidos pela AlexHost. No Linux, encerrar processos é essencial para otimizar os recursos do sistema, resolver problemas e manter a estabilidade do servidor. Este guia fornece uma visão abrangente dos métodos para encerrar processos no Linux, oferecendo […]
Remover um arquivo de serviço Systemd é uma tarefa crucial para administradores de sistemas Linux que requer precisão e entendimento. O Systemd, um sistema de inicialização e gerenciamento de serviços, é integral para distribuições modernas de Linux, fornecendo uma estrutura para gerenciar serviços através de arquivos de unidade. Esses arquivos, tipicamente com uma extensão `.service`, […]
OpenVPN é uma ferramenta robusta e versátil para estabelecer túneis VPN seguros, essencial para proteger dados e garantir privacidade na internet. Este guia fornece instruções detalhadas sobre como instalar e configurar o OpenVPN em servidores Linux, especificamente Ubuntu, Debian e CentOS. Configuração Inicial: Atualização do Sistema Antes de prosseguir com a instalação do OpenVPN, é […]
Yellowdog Updater, Modified (YUM) é uma robusta utilidade de gerenciamento de pacotes em distribuições Linux baseadas em RPM, como CentOS, Fedora e RHEL (Red Hat Enterprise Linux). O YUM simplifica a instalação, atualização e remoção de pacotes de software. Este guia explora os principais comandos e princípios do YUM, oferecendo insights para um gerenciamento eficiente […]
No reino do desenvolvimento web, garantir desempenho ideal não é apenas benéfico—é essencial. Páginas que carregam rapidamente melhoram a experiência do usuário, aumentam as classificações de SEO e podem melhorar significativamente a rentabilidade do seu projeto. Uma ferramenta poderosa para melhorar o desempenho de solicitações HTTP é o Varnish Cache. Este artigo explora as complexidades […]
Bash, abreviação de Bourne Again Shell, é um poderoso interpretador de linha de comando amplamente utilizado em sistemas operacionais Linux e Unix-like. Ele fornece um conjunto extenso de comandos e ferramentas que facilitam o gerenciamento do sistema, automação de tarefas e uma variedade de operações. Este guia explora comandos essenciais do Bash que simplificam a […]
O erro 401 Unauthorized é um código de status HTTP comum que indica que a solicitação requer autenticação do usuário. Este erro ocorre quando um cliente tenta acessar um recurso em um servidor sem fornecer credenciais válidas. Compreender as causas subjacentes e implementar soluções eficazes é crucial tanto para administradores de sistemas quanto para desenvolvedores. […]
Compreender como as senhas são armazenadas e protegidas no Linux é crucial para manter uma segurança robusta do sistema. No Linux, as senhas são geridas através de uma combinação de arquivos e protocolos de segurança que garantem que as credenciais dos usuários permaneçam protegidas contra acessos não autorizados. Este artigo explora esses métodos, oferecendo insights […]
Secure Shell (SSH) é um protocolo crucial para garantir a comunicação segura em redes potencialmente inseguras. Ele permite que os usuários gerenciem remotamente sistemas operacionais estabelecendo conexões criptografadas. Central para a segurança do SSH são os pares de chaves SSH, que permitem a autenticação sem senha em servidores remotos, aumentando tanto a segurança quanto a […]
Os comandos `pushd` e `popd` são ferramentas poderosas, mas subestimadas, para gerenciar pilhas de diretórios em sistemas Linux e Unix-like. Esses comandos permitem uma navegação perfeita entre diretórios, aumentando a produtividade ao reduzir a necessidade de lembrar caminhos complexos. Em essência, `pushd` muda o diretório atual enquanto salva o anterior em uma pilha, e `popd` […]
